Lindbergh Sweeps Mehlville in Baseball

Also, Oakville volleyball goes 3-for-4 last week.

The Lindbergh baseball team was down to its last out Wednesday against Mehlville.

The Panthers had a 1-0 lead as the Flyers had runners on first and third with two outs.

"(Mehlville pitcher Austin) Simokaitis was throwing real well," Lindbergh coach Darin Scott said. "We had the hit the ball hard a few times but they made the plays."

Lindbergh needed something special from Ryan Woodland. The Flyers executed the double steal with the speedy Woodland coming home from third base.

"We needed a spark and we got it from Ryan," Scott said. "He is a track guy who does a lot of pinch running and courtesy running for us. He has some good baseball instincts and got a good jump and scored easily."

It was the 12th stolen base of the season for Woodland in 11 games.

That prolonged the game and Matt Feldt won it with an RBI double in the eighth inning. Jesse Maness pitched the first seven innings for the Flyers with Bryce Parrott nailing it down with a scoreless eighth inning.

The senior was seeing his first action of the season and he made the most of it. His first game came Monday in an 18-5 trouncing of Parkway North. Feldt was 3-for-3 with five RBI as the Flyers scored 12 times in the first inning.

He also had the lone RBI in a 7-1 loss to Eureka Friday. For the week, Feldt was 9-for-13 with four doubles, a triple, six runs scored and seven RBI.

Affton broke a four-game losing streak Wednesday with a 12-1 win over Bayless. Zach Fiebig had a home run and four RBI for the Cougars. Anthony Herron was the winning pitcher and had two doubles against the Bronchos. Herron had a double, home run and three RBI in a 10-6 loss to Windsor Tuesday.

Oakville lost both games in its series against Marquette. The Mustangs won 6-3 Tuesday. C.J. Martin had two of the Tigers' four hits, both doubles. Marquette followed with a 6-2 win Wednesday. Tommy Breunig has a double and RBI for the Tigers.

Volleyball

The Affton volleyball team had a great showing in the Rockwood Summit Tournament Saturday. The Cougars split a pool play match with O'Fallon but beat Bayless, Fort Zumwalt North and Belleville East. They closed it out with a win over O’Fallon as Josh Comer led the way with 14 kills. The score of the championship match against O'Fallon was 26-24, 25-22. Affton is now 13-4-1. 

Oakville won three of four during the week. The Tigers beat Parkway South, Francis Howell North and Fox and lost to Lafayette.

Lindbergh split four matches at a tournament at Parkway Central Saturday. The Flyers beat Kirkwood and University City and lost to Marquette and SLUH.

Mehlville went 2-2 during the week with wins over Summit and Fox and losses against Marquette and De Smet.

Soccer

Scoring was at a premium for area soccer teams last week. Lindbergh lost a pair of 1-0 games, falling to Marquette Tuesday and Oakville Thursday.

Lexi Pommer's goal for the Tigers was their only one of the week as they had lost to Lafayette 1-0 Tuesday.

Mehlville played just once, falling to Parkway West 3-0 Tuesday.

Affton gave up 15 goals without scoring in losses to Rosati-Kain and DuBourg. The Cougars did bounce back to beat Jennings 5-0 Wednesday. Haley Stewart had three goals for Affton.
